The winery is located on the Spitzerberg, in the municipality of Prellenkirchen in the Carnuntum wine-growing region (Lower Austria). In its original form, the business was founded jointly by Dorli Muhr and Dirk Niepoort. In 2017, Dorli Muhr acquired the 50% share of her former partner. Since then, the winery has operated under the name "Dorli Muhr". As oenologist, Lukas Brandstätter is responsible for the technical aspects of the cellar.

The vineyards cover 11 hectares of vines on the Spitzerberg. The extremely wind-exposed vineyards on pure limestone are characterised by particularly dry conditions and low yields. The centrepiece is a small revitalised parcel of 0.17 hectares on the Ried Roterd on the middle slope of the Spitzerberg, which Katharina Muhr, the owner's grandmother, received as a wedding present in 1918. The plot was replanted in the 1990s and has been gradually expanded ever since. Great importance was attached to old vines.
